    Help me understand Bloodspiller

    I swear I've read this tooltip a hundred times and I either forget how to buff it, I misread it, or it just makes my head hurt lol.

    So if it wants you in GRIT to buff it, does that mean if your in DARKSIDE as well that doesn't buff it or do you have to be in GRIT alone?

    And how the heck do you even pull this off cus I can't think of any times when I'm not using Darkside so this move baffles me

    Basically, ignore it. The intent was to roughly balance the potency between Grit and non-Grit usage so less aggressive tanks weren't punished as severely for keeping on tank stance. Think of it like Warrior and Inner Beast. You'll never want to actually turn on Grit just for Bloodspiller.

    You only ever consider turning off Darkside for long phase transitions to recover some MP. And even then, it's often not worth bothering with most of the time.

    With Grit on, it's still weaker weaker than with Grit off.

    Potency: 400
    Grit Potency: 380 (80% of 475)
    Dark Arts Potency: 540
    Grit+DA: 520 (80% of 650)

    So like Bourne said, don't bother turning Grit on just for Bloodspiller.

    Considering you do 20% less damage in Grit:

    Dark Arts Potency: 540
    80% of Dark Arts + Grit Potency: 520

    Potency: 400
    80% of Grit Potency: 380

    Both with and without Dark Arts, Bloodspiller is effectively 20 potency weaker in Grit, when you take into consideration the 20% outgoing damage reduction.
